Marry and Max had adjusted gross income of 358000. They have itemized deductions of $20,000 consisting of $8,000 in medical expenses that exceed 10% of adjusted gross income, $3,000 in property taxes, $4000 in housing interest, and $5000 in miscellaneous itemized deductions that exceed 2% of adjusted gross income. What is the amount of their itemized deductions?
